CAMP DESCRIPTION
The United States first developed as distinct regions isolated from one another, much like individual countries. To this day, certain locations are known for their regional cuisine. In this camp, we will cook some of the most loved local dishes from iconic cities around the country.

MENU:
Day 1 New York: Summer Rolls with Julienned Veggies and Kid-Made Ponzu Sauce;
General Tso’s Chicken (Fried Chicken Tossed in Sweet, Tangy Sauce); House Made Jasmine Rice; Black and White Cookies; No Bake New York Cheesecake with Kid-Made Strawberry Topping
Day 2 Boston: Waldorf Salad Loaded with Fruit, Nuts, Celery, and Honey Yogurt Dressing; Fish and Chips (Battered and Fried Cod Filet); Hand Cut Steak Fries; Boston Baked Beans; Boston Cream Pie
Day 3 San Francisco: Clam Chowder Served in Kid-Made Dutch Crunch Bread Bowl; Pan Seared Boneless Chicken Thigh topped with Kid-Made Green Goddess Dressing; Ghirardelli Hot Fudge Sundae with Vanilla Ice Cream, M&Ms, Sprinkles, and Kid-Made Chocolate Sauce; Peanut Butter Sandwich Cookies from Tom Colicchio’s Sandwich Shop
Day 4 New Mexico: Guacamole with Tortilla Chips; New Mexican Fried Green Chili Strips with Kid-Made Chile con Queso Dipping Sauce; Beef Enchilada Rojas (Tortilla Wrapped Ground Beef in Red Sauce topped with Cheese and baked); Sopapillas (Fried Dough topped with Honey and Cinnamon Sugar)
Day 5 New Orleans: Crab and Corn Fritters with Louisiana remoulade; Shrimp Etouffee (Holy Trinity Sauteed with Blonde Roux and Shrimp to create a creamy sauce served over Kid-Made Perfect Rice); Pecan Pie with Kid-Made Pie Dough

CURRICULUM
Depending upon the camp selected, you can expect your child to learn some or all of the following in our hands-on classes:
1. how to be safe in the kitchen, including hand and workspace sanitizing, proper food handling, including how to wash food; knife safety;
2. how to read and follow a recipe;
3. how to arrange the kitchen workplace so that all the items needed for the recipe are located and placed nearby (mise en place);
4. how to accurately measure ingredients using measuring cups, measuring spoons, and kitchen scales;
5. how to bake/roast, stew/braise, stir-fry, make sauces and soups;
6. the difference between whole and processed foods and how each affects health;
7. the importance of sustainability and eating what is in season;
8. how to reuse or repurpose ingredients already on hand; and
9. how to clean up the kitchen.
